The Meaning Behind the MacNaught Surname

The surname MacNaught has an interesting history and meaning behind it, rooted in Scottish and Irish origins. Throughout various sources and historical records, we can uncover the etymology and significance of the name.

The earliest known references to the MacNaught surname date back to historical records such as Gilbert Makenaght of Dumfriesshire rendering homage in 1296, and Cristinus McNawyche witnessing a charter in 1357. These individuals were part of the early MacNaught lineage, establishing a presence in Scotland and Ireland.

The name MacNaught is believed to have Celtic origins, derived from the Gaelic word "Neachd," which translates to a pledge or pure one in Irish. This ancient meaning offers insight into the characteristics or qualities associated with individuals bearing the MacNaught surname. In Scottish and Irish history, names often carried significant meanings, reflecting the values and beliefs of the families.

The variations and evolutions of the MacNaught surname over the centuries demonstrate the diversity and adaptation of the name. From M'Nacht in 1474 to McKnaught in 1725, the name underwent changes in spelling and pronunciation. In Ulster, the name was even corrupted to Macnutt, showcasing the regional influences that shaped the surname.

The MacNaught Legacy

The MacNaught family has a long-standing presence in Ayrshire, with the MacNeights being noted as an old family in the region. The lineage of MacNaughts continued to be documented in historical records, with individuals like John M'Nacht in Edinburgh and Nicola M'Naught being retoured in lands during the 17th century. These instances highlight the enduring legacy of the MacNaught surname in Scotland and beyond.
